  • 最新研究進展:
    THBS2,也稱為血小板聚集素-1,是一種調節細胞增殖、遷移和凋亡的蛋白質。最新的研究表明,THBS2在腫瘤、心血管和神經系統疾病等方面發揮著重要的作用。例如,研究表明,THBS2參與了癌細胞的轉移和侵襲過程,并且可以作為腫瘤的預后指標。另外,研究還發現,THBS2在心肌梗死和腦中風等疾病中也起著重要作用。
  • 功能:
    Adhesive glycoprotein that mediates cell-to-cell and cell-to-matrix interactions. Ligand for CD36 mediating antiangiogenic properties.
  • 基因功能參考文獻:
    1. TWIST2 induces miR-221-3p expression and consequently suppresses its direct target, THBS2, in lymphatic metastasis cervical cancer. PMID: 29242498
    2. THBS2 could be considered as a novel prognostic marker in colorectal cancer. PMID: 27632935
    3. By testing for THBS2 and another marker, CA19-9, researchers identified blood samples from patients with the disease with 98% specificity and 87% sensitivity. PMID: 28739842
    4. the combination of THBS2 and CA19-9 yielded a sensitivity of 87% for pancreatic ductal adenocarcinoma in the phase 2b study. PMID: 28701476
    5. Study found that 2 single nucleotide polymorphisms (rs6422747 and rs6422748) in the THBS2 gene were associated with susceptibility of intervertebral disc degeneration (IDD) but not severity of IDD in a Chinese Han population; results indicated that THBS2 gene polymorphisms might be the risk factors for IDD. PMID: 29480856
    6. TSP-2 enhances the migration of PCa cells by increasing MMP-2 expression through down-regulation of miR-376c expression. PMID: 28122633
    7. we report microRNA-135b (miR-135b), a key regulator of the malignancy, highly expressed in the RC component and promoting MLS cell invasion in vitro and metastasis in vivo through the direct suppression of thrombospondin 2 (THBS2). PMID: 27157622
    8. High THBS2 expression is associated with lung cancer. PMID: 27513329
    9. STMN1,COF1 and PAIRBP1 thus represent proteins associated with proliferative and aggressive tumors of high grades, while TSP2 and POSTN were connected to low grade tumors with better prognosis PMID: 28216224
    10. the tissue levels of THBS2 and LECT-2 may correlate with the stage of atherosclerosis. PMID: 28039493
    11. THBS2 and THBS4 mRNA are overexpressed in gastric cancer in a Southeast Chinese population. PMID: 27160021
    12. The level of THBS2 in differentiating stem cells, influences chondrogenic differentiation potential. PMID: 26235673
    13. THBS2 protein, human is predicting lymph node metastases in OSCC, overall survival and disease-free survival. PMID: 24764155
    14. Study suggests THBS2 is aberrantly expressed in gastric cancer and plays a critical role in cancer progression. PMID: 25262009
    15. No association was observed between the THBS2 3' untranslated region polymorphism and coronary artery disease risk. PMID: 25976449
    16. THBS2 is a salivary biomarker of oral cavity squamous cell carcinoma. PMID: 24708169
    17. Patients whose MPM tissues expressed elevated mRNA levels of BIRC5, DSP, NME2, and THBS2 showed a statistically significant shorter overall survival. PMID: 25771974
    18. Variants within the thrombospondin 2 (THBS2) gene are not associated with Achilles tendinopathy PMID: 23875975
    19. Although no SNPs in THBS2 were associated with lumbar spinal stenosis, two haplotypes were significantly associated with disease progression in the Korean population, whereas another haplotype may play a protective role. PMID: 23807322
    20. TSP-2 is a potentially useful biomarker for assessment of disease severity and prognosis in HFrEF. PMID: 24500070
    21. Estrogen receptor alpha in cancer-associated fibroblasts suppresses prostate cancer invasion via modulation of thrombospondin 2 and matrix metalloproteinase 3. PMID: 24374826
    22. TSP-2 haschondrogenic effects on chondroprogenitor cells via PKCA ERK, p38/MAPK, and Notch signaling pathways. PMID: 23843355
    23. Upregulation of TSP-2 may be a protective mechanism against inflammation and angiogenesis associated with proliferative diabetic retinopathy (PDR). PMID: 23387388
    24. TSP2 is down-regulated at PCa tissues and cell lines, especially at stroma compartment, which could be related to prostate cancer progression. PMID: 23470460
    25. TSP-2 has a protective role against cardiac inflammation, injury, and dysfunction in acute viral myocarditis. PMID: 22308237
    26. Calcific aortic stenosis in associated with upregulation of TSP-2 expression, and inactivation of Akt and NF-kappaB. PMID: 22035575
    27. Endothelial nitric oxide synthase controls the expression of the angiogenesis inhibitor thrombospondin 2 PMID: 21949402
    28. In patients with preeclampsia, we demonstrated 1.7-fold higher tsp-2 compared with control group. PMID: 21682699
    29. Single-nucleotide polymorphism in THBS2 is associated with coronary atherosclerosis. PMID: 20485444
    30. LRP1 and TSP2 stimulate Notch activity by driving trans-endocytosis of the Notch ectodomain into the signal-sending cell PMID: 20472562
    31. the thrombospondin gene 2 T>G single nucleotide polymorphism is decreased only in plaque erosion, with no difference in frequency between other coronary disease and controls PMID: 19631562
    32. Normal human adult corneal keratocytes have mRNA for this protein. PMID: 11943589
    33. inhibits microvascular endothelial cell proliferation by a caspase-independent mechanism PMID: 12058057
    34. All adrenal tissues (control adrenals, nonfunctional adenomas and ACTH-dependent aldosterone-producing adenomas) expressed both TSP1 and TSP2 mRNAs.both TSP1 and TSP2 mRNAs. Correlated closely with the expression of ACTH receptor. PMID: 12358136
    35. Homozygosity for the THBS-2 variant allele is significantly associated with a lower risk of premature myocardial infarction. PMID: 12482844
    36. Decreased thrombospondin-2 expression is associated with human salivary gland carcinomas PMID: 12824879
    37. Thrombospondin 2 regulates cell proliferation induced by Rac1 redox-dependent signaling PMID: 12861025
    38. The 2.6-A-resolution crystal structure of the glycosylated signature domain of human THBS2 was discribed. PMID: 16186819
    39. biophysical analysis of roles of signature domains of thrombospondin-4 and thrombospondin-2 in calcium binding, fine structure, and inter-modular interactions PMID: 16246837
    40. Gene-expression changes in human evolution that involve specific brain regions, including portions of cerebral cortex. PMID: 17182969
    41. TSP1 and TSP2, together with the VLDLR, initiate a nonapoptotic pathway for maintenance of the normal adult vascular endothelium in a quiescent state. PMID: 18032585
    42. TSP-2 was inconsistently expressed in uterine fibroids. PMID: 18089612
    43. regulation of intervertebral disc ECM metabolism by the THBS2-MMP system plays an essential role in the etiology and pathogenesis of LDH. PMID: 18455130
    44. The variant allele of THBS2 is a risk factor for TAA in hypertensive patients, whereas the variant alleles of HSPA8, GPX1, AGT, and TNF are protective against this condition. PMID: 18600213
    45. Mutations targeting intermodular interfaces or calcium binding destabilize the thrombospondin-2 signature domain. PMID: 18682400
    46. TSP-2 was found to be present in some, but not all, annulus cells of the human annulus and the mouse annulus. PMID: 18718009
    47. The expression of metastasis inhibitor genes PTEN and thrombospondin 2 was down-regulated in the supraglottic carcinoma tissue with lymph node metastasis. PMID: 18720079
    48. A significant correlation between microvessel density and the expression of trombospondin-2 (p=0.009) was found. PMID: 18955754
    49. When TSP-2 expression was reduced in tumor- derived pancreatic stellate cells using selective siRNAs, pancreatic cancer cell invasion was inhibited. PMID: 19592030
